Let’s Go Brandon is a grassroots movement that originated from a viral incident involving a NASCAR race in late 2021. The phrase came about as a euphemism for expressing discontent towards the current administration. While it emerged within the context of sports, it has grown into a symbol representing a broader political sentiment among a segment of the American populace.
